Types of Class 10 Medical and Surgical Instruments

Class 10 Medical and Surgical Instruments encompass a diverse range of tools designed for diagnostic, surgical, and dental purposes. These instruments are categorized based on their specific functions and usage in medical settings.

The main types include diagnostic instruments, surgical instruments, and dental instruments. Diagnostic tools are used to examine and identify health conditions, such as stethoscopes or blood pressure monitors. Surgical instruments include scalpels, forceps, and scissors, essential for operative procedures. Dental instruments comprise mirrors, explorers, and periodontal probes used within dental treatments.

Criteria for Trademarking Medical and Surgical Instruments

To qualify for trademark registration, medical and surgical instruments must meet specific criteria ensuring their distinctiveness and legality. A key requirement is that the mark must be capable of identifying and distinguishing the instruments from those of competitors in the market.

The mark should not be descriptive or generic, as such terms fail to indicate the source or brand effectively. It must possess unique features that set it apart, such as a distinctive logo, name, or symbol.

Furthermore, the proposed trademark should not conflict with existing marks or infringe on established intellectual property rights. Conducting a comprehensive trademark search helps confirm its uniqueness.

In summary, the main criteria include:

  1. Distinctiveness: The mark must be capable of identifying the instruments uniquely.
  2. Legal availability: It should not conflict with pre-existing trademarks.
  3. Suitability: The mark should be appropriate for the medical and surgical instrument category under Class 10.

Trademark Application Process for Medical and Surgical Instruments

The trademark application process for medical and surgical instruments involves several key steps to ensure proper registration and legal protection.

  1. Conduct a Trademark Search: Before applying, it is advisable to perform a comprehensive search to verify that the proposed trademark is unique and not already registered in Class 10. This helps prevent future disputes.

  2. Prepare Application Documentation: The applicant must prepare necessary documents, including a clear representation of the trademark, details of the owner, and a list of goods categorized under Class 10. Accurate description of the medical and surgical instruments is vital.

  3. Submit the Application: The application is filed with the relevant trademark authority, either online or physically. Pay the prescribed fee and ensure all fields are completed correctly to avoid delays.

  4. Examination and Publication: The trademark authority reviews the application for compliance and examines for conflicts with existing marks. If accepted, the trademark is published for opposition, allowing third parties to object.

Maintaining correct classification of the Class 10 medical and surgical instruments during this process is essential to secure valid legal rights and avoid potential future infringements.
